Athens Grey Light Serie Parquet arrives as a honed marble mosaic sheet measuring 12 1/4 by 16 3/16, each one covering 0.69 square feet. The parquet arrangement gives a sheet its own internal rhythm, so a floor built from them does not read as a simple grid.

Honed grey, parquet layout

Honing grinds the stone smooth but leaves it matte, which hides scratching and etching better than a polished face and keeps the grey even rather than reflective. The parquet design sets bars at angles to one another inside each sheet. At 3/8 inch the sheets are thin enough to follow a bed without difficulty. Sheets go down as units and every one needs its back fully buttered, since a hollow under stone turns into a cracked piece once weight passes over it. Cuts between the bars come from a utility knife, while a cut through a bar wants a wet saw. Coverage is 0.69 square feet a sheet.

Care

Marble in a wet area still needs a penetrating sealer after installation and again every one to two years. Keep acidic cleaners away and use a pH neutral stone product, never bleach, ammonia or an abrasive pad.
